You dont have stock headers, you have stock exhaust manifolds. Yes Long Tubes are best. Mid's are better, then shorties. X-pipe or H-pipe, isnt gonna matter much. I have BBK shorty headers, catted BBK X-Pipe and it is very good quality for the money. With those 2 items, Supership and an SCT tune my 1/4 mile time dropped from 14.06 to 13.69.
